HC stays arrest of Dera chief till Oct 4

September 17, 2007 16:23 IST
Source:PTI
In a reprieve for embattled Dera Sacha Sauda chief Gurmeet Ram Rahim Singh, the Punjab and Haryana High Court on Monday stayed his arrest till October four in two separate cases of murder and rape.

Justice L N Mittal gave the order on an anticipatory bail plea moved by the head of the Sirsa-based sect.

The Dera head h
ad been accused by the CBI of two murders -- Dera manager Ranjit Singh and scribe Ram Chander Chattarapati -- besides rape of his disciple. The charges were framed against him in July this year.

The court also directed the sect's chief to appear before the trial court at Ambala in Haryana for seeking regular bail in the case.
